Summary

At its April 17 meeting the Carroll County Board of Commissioners approved a slate of grants, construction contracts, and equipment purchases covering public safety grants, farm expansion support, water and storm infrastructure repairs, and fleet and grounds equipment. All recorded motions passed by voice vote.

Carroll County commissioners on April 17 approved multiple measures in an agenda that included grant applications, contract awards for infrastructure repairs, and several equipment purchases. The board recorded voice votes on each item; no roll-call tallies were entered in the transcript and commissioners indicated unanimous consent on the motions presented.

Highlights

- Maryland Criminal Intelligence Network (MSIN) grant: The county accepted submission and potential award for fiscal year 2026 for the State’s Attorney’s Office to continue participation in the MSIN program.
